Scientists are often told to “be human” when communicating—but does it help? In my study, sharing you’re a parent boosted warmth, but men who disclosed lost expertise and integrity points. And topic mattered: plastic pollution > climate change for trust. www.tandfonline.com/eprint/JXS4F...

Knowing audiences is key in science communication. Lerner et al. studied science populism & political ideology & found among American adults high science populists “rated all science information sources as less credible than low science populists” @austinhubner.bsky.social‬ doi.org/10.1038/s415...

New research published in @jmcquarterly.bsky.social led by @austinhubner.bsky.social. We examined whether a celebrity influencer or expert would be more influential in the context of a health (vaccine) or social issue (police reform). #CommSky 1/4 journals.sagepub.com/doi/10.1177/...

Hoping that this is where everyone went! I think it is fitting that my first post (??) shares a new article examining perceptions of women in science.
Key takeaway: Women were perceived as more competent, but this was mediated by perceptions of likability. Excited to keep exploring this!
